The Earth’s crust is a source of many minerals. At least 90 percent of the crust consists of silicate minerals. The other 10 percent comprises mainly oxide minerals. Silicon and Oxygen interactions are the basis for the formation of many other minerals on the Earth’s surface. 8. It is the host of all life. WebJan 26, 2009 · Earth is the densest planet in the Solar System, while Saturn is the least dense. The density of Earth is 5.52 g/cm 3, while the density of Saturn is 0.687 g/cm 3.
